Understanding Reliable Irrigation Systems



Various Irrigation techniques exist, understanding reliable Irrigation systems is vital for optimizing water usage in agriculture. Reliable Irrigation includes methods and technologies developed to supply water directly to plants in a controlled way, decreasing waste and taking full advantage of efficiency. Typical techniques, such as wrinkle and flood Irrigation, usually cause substantial water loss via dissipation and runoff. On the other hand, modern-day systems, including drip and sprinkler Irrigation, permit targeted application, making sure that plants obtain the precise amount of water required for growth.


Farmers must assess variables such as soil kind, plant demands, and climate conditions when choosing a watering system. Furthermore, the combination of smart modern technologies, like dampness sensors and automated controls, can further boost performance. By embracing effective Irrigation techniques, agricultural stakeholders can preserve water resources, reduce expenses, and promote lasting farming, inevitably contributing to the resilience of agricultural systems when faced with environment adjustment.

Water Preservation Techniques



As water scarcity comes to be an increasingly pushing concern, the fostering of advanced Irrigation methods emerges as an important approach for advertising sustainable agriculture. These strategies consist of drip Irrigation, which provides water directly to plant origins, minimizing dissipation and overflow. Additionally, rainwater harvesting systems capture and shop rainfall for later use, maximizing water availability. Dirt moisture sensors additionally enhance water preservation by providing data-driven insights on Irrigation needs, permitting for accurate water application. Mulching aids keep dirt wetness and reduces the demand for regular Irrigation. By executing these water conservation techniques, farmers can greatly lower water usage, lower functional costs, and add to ecological sustainability, making certain that agricultural methods remain viable in the face of climate challenges.
